Benefits of Playing Community College Baseball

There are many paths to success in baseball, and all can lead to a rewarding career. Some players are drafted to a professional team right out of high school. Others are accepted to play at a four-year university and then scouted by a professional team from there. Alternatively, players may start on a two-year community college baseball team, with aspirations to transfer to a four-year school and, ultimately, a professional team.
